What affects the price

The final bill for septic service depends on a few specific factors. The total volume of your tank, how long it has been since the last pumping, and whether the technician needs to dig to find your lids will all change the bottom line. If the system is particularly difficult to access or requires repairs to internal components like baffles or filters, the labor time increases. We prov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

About this service

When your septic pump stops working, your system can quickly back up, leading to a messy situation. Repairs involve checking the float switches, the control panel, and the motor. Sometimes a simple electrical reset works, but other times the pump needs a full replacement. Costs are typically higher for submerged pumps that require specialized equipment to pull out. How do septic tank treatments work for Rialto homes?

Septic tank treatments for Rialto homes often contain beneficial bacteria that help break down solid waste, reducing sludge buildup and odors. These treatments can support the natural decomposition process within the tank. However, they are not a substitute for regular pumping and maintenance. What is a septic distribution box and its role in Rialto systems?

A septic distribution box (d-box) in Rialto systems acts as a crucial junction, evenly distributing wastewater from the septic tank to the various lines of the drain field. This ensures uniform flow and prevents overloading any single line. Proper function of the d-box is vital for the overall efficiency and longevity of your septic system. Are concrete septic tanks a good option for Rialto?

Concrete septic tanks are a solid choice for Rialto properties due to their durability and strength. They are resistant to damage and can last for decades when properly installed and maintained. While they are heavier and can be more costly upfront than plastic tanks, their longevity is a significant advantage. Discuss the best material for your Rialto site with a local expert.
